What does ⚠️ warning mean?

The warning emoji depicts a yellow triangle with an exclamation mark, commonly used to signal caution or potential danger. It is often placed before text to highlight an important alert, hazard, or sensitive topic. Depending on context, it can serve as a visual heads-up in casual chats or a formal hazard indicator in technical documentation.

Often used for

  • Flagging a potential hazard or physical danger
  • Highlighting an important alert or system update
  • Warning someone about a sensitive or triggering topic
  • Indicating a technical error or system issue
  • Signifying a spoiler or unexpected plot twist
Tone: While generally serious, it can sometimes be used playfully to exaggerate minor inconveniences. However, it is best to avoid using it for life-threatening emergencies where more urgent communication is needed.

⚠️ warning codes for developers

Every format below produces ⚠️ — click Copy on the one your stack needs.

Emoji⚠️
Unicode codepointsU+26A0 U+FE0F
HTML (decimal)⚠️
HTML (hex)⚠️
CSS\26A0\FE0F
JavaScript\u{26A0}\u{FE0F}
JSON\u26A0\uFE0F
URL encoded%E2%9A%A0%EF%B8%8F
Shortcode (GitHub):warning:
